How to fill out letter of intent

Illustration

How to fill out letter of intent

01
Start by addressing the letter to the appropriate person or organization. This can typically be the individual or company you are expressing your intentions to.
02
Begin the letter with a formal salutation, such as 'Dear [Recipient's Name],' or 'To whom it may concern.'
03
Introduce yourself or your company in the first paragraph. Provide a brief background and explain why you are interested in entering into a formal agreement or partnership.
04
Clearly state your intentions in the letter. Include specific details about what you are proposing or what you expect from the recipient.
05
Provide any necessary supporting documents or information that may be required. This could include financial statements, project plans, or any other relevant materials.
06
Use concise and professional language throughout the letter. Avoid unnecessary jargon or technical terms that may confuse the recipient.
07
Express your willingness to discuss the matter further or provide additional information if needed.
08
End the letter with a closing, such as 'Sincerely' or 'Best regards,' followed by your name and contact information.
09
Proofread the letter for any grammatical or spelling errors before submitting it.
10
Send the letter through appropriate channels, such as email or postal mail, and keep a copy for your records.

A letter of intent is a document outlining an agreement between two or more parties before the agreement is finalized.
The parties involved in a prospective agreement are required to file a letter of intent.
A letter of intent can be filled out by clearly stating the terms and conditions of the agreement, including the names of the parties involved and the purpose of the agreement.
The purpose of a letter of intent is to establish the intent of the parties involved in a prospective agreement and to outline the basic terms of the agreement.
The letter of intent must include the names of the parties involved, the purpose of the agreement, the terms and conditions of the agreement, and any other pertinent information.
